Overview
Locus is an intelligent retail companion designed to bridge the gap between physical navigation and digital decision-making. By integrating spatial wayfinding with personalized intent analysis, Locus transforms the chaotic experience of large-scale retail into a curated, user-centric journey.
The Challenge
Modern retail environments often suffer from two distinct points of friction: physical disorientation (getting lost in the mall) and "choice paralysis" (being overwhelmed by technical product options). Shoppers needed a tool that not only helped them find their way but also helped them find the right product.
The Solution
I designed a mobile interface that utilizes a multi-axis navigation system for intuitive browsing and a data-driven comparison engine to support purchasing decisions.
Key Features
- Multi-Axis Wayfinding: An interactive map system where users scroll vertically to traverse floors and horizontally to explore categories (Dining, Fashion, Furniture), reducing cognitive load during navigation.
- Intent-Based Onboarding: A smart quiz module that captures user goals upon entry, generating a tailored itinerary of store recommendations that aligns with the user's specific visit purpose.
- Transparent Decision Support: A high-fidelity comparison tool—piloted for electronics—that allows users to view side-by-side pricing and technical specifications for speakers, empowering confident, informed purchases.
